Though 1980s Australian garage punks the Scientists were unjustly overlooked and subsequently forgotten by many, they were also worshipped by some of the hippest names in rock (Jon Spencer, the White Stripes, and Nirvana among them). SEDITION is a live set recorded in 2006 at the Mudhoney-curated All Tomorrow's Parties festival in London. Without losing a single step, Kim Salmon and an in-their-prime line-up tear through raging classics such as "Swampland," "Solid Gold Hell," "Blood Red River," and "When Fate Deals Its Mortal Blow." If you're among the many who've been sleeping on the Scientists all these years, here's your wake-up call.
Throughout most of the '80s Perth band THE SCIENTISTS spewed forth a sound that was swampy, primal and modern-urban all at once. Their name has been dropped by NIRVANA, THE WHITE STRIPES, THE VON BONDIES and many more as a key influence of how they could reimagine rock n' roll. $33.25 The Small Faces present their four disc U.K. import reissue release OGDEN'S NUT GONE FLAKE.
Having begun their career as the archetypal Mod band, the Small Faces latterly embraced traces of flower-power's whimsy. Astute enough not to sacrifice their identity, the quartet retained a distinctive perspective, as evinced by a string of superb pop singles, including "Here Comes The Nice" and "Itchycoo Park." $13.85 In the spirit of Meddle, In-A-Gadda-Da-Vida, and Millions Now Living Will Never Die, Labradford's sixth record features a side-length composition and a flip of shorter works. With Fixed::Context, they've built on the spatial qualities of E Luxo So, while making their most personal and intimate recording, despite it being completely vocal-less. Simple, subtle, and quite beautiful, the 37-minute album rewards during deep concentration and as use for background. It's just as scenic as Scenic and just as pleasantly dust-blown as Ry Cooder's score to Paris, Texas. Barely-there electronic rustling and an organ drone lead off the 18-minute-long "Twenty." Two spaghetti western-style guitars duel between the channels, both attentive to each other.
